It could be a bad NSS but it may be that the NSS is out of adjustment from the engine and transmission assembly moving forward slightly in the accident. Check your shift lever position carefully to see if the lever truly lines up with the detents in the shift gate---my guess is that it is off just a bit (not fully in Park with the lever pushed all the way forward). It is possible that merely adjusting the shift linkage will get the NSS operating properly. Mark
